A multi-band closed-cell metamaterial absorber based on a low-permittivity all-dielectric structure

摘要

A closed-cell metamaterial absorber (CCMA) made of a low-permittivity dielectric is proposed and investigated in this paper. It realizes five absorption peaks below -10 dB in the range of 6-18 GHz, and the strongest absorption can reach near -40 dB. By investigating the distribution of electromagnetic fields, it is found that multi-resonance is caused by the embedding of closed cells. Interestingly, it is possible that part of the absorption peaks could be moved individually by different parameters of the closed-cell arrays. Similarities between the results of experiment and simulation confirm the practical feasibility of the CCMA.
